Creatures of the Night Event is Back at Quarry Hill Nature Center in Southeast Minnesota
Finding fun, Halloween events that are family-friendly can sometimes be a challenge. You want a fun event so your kids can wear their costumes more than once, but you don't want something too scary that traumatizes them.
The perfect mix of fun and spooky awaits your family this year at the Creatures of the Night event at Quarry Hill Nature Center in Rochester, Minnesota. A night of spooky fun awaits you as fun characters and animals join you on your walk throughout the park. This year an opossum, worm, and flying squirrel will all be joining you to share their story about their life as a creature of the night. Parents, don't worry, the animals on this hike are friendly and funny and have just a touch of fright.

Everything You Need to Know about the Creature of the Night Event in Rochester, Minnesota
- Dates: October 18th and October 19th at Quarry Hill Nature Center
- Time Slots: 4:20 pm, 4:40 pm, 5:00 pm, 5:20 pm, 5:40 pm, 6:00 pm, 6:20 pm, 6:40 pm, 7:00 pm, 7:20 pm, 7:40 pm, 8:00 pm
- Event is outdoors and will be held in light rain, snow, or cold.
- The event includes a 1/2 mile self-guided walk along an unpaved trail that is not stroller or wheelchair friendly.
- Pets are not allowed.
- If the time slot is in the dark, participants are encouraged to bring a flashlight. Cell phone lights do not work well for this.
- A treat will be delivered at the end of the night for all participants to take home.
